The definition for negate is "To make invalid." Used in a sentence: Paula negated Tiffany's argument by proving that her main premise was false. The definition for gravity is "importance, significance.", the definition for redouble is "To make twice as great.", and the definition for prune is "To reduce by removing excess."

The definition for fraud is "Trick." Used in a sentence: The con man's fraud involved selling swampland to gullible investors. The definition for polarize is "to break up into opposing groups.", the definition for defiant is "Showing bold resistance.", and the definition for duplicity is "Deceptive thought, speech, or action."

The definition for futile is "Without purpose, completely ineffective." Used in a sentence: Arguing with Andrew is futile because he never changes his mind. The definition for interminable is "never ending, or seemingly endless.", the definition for flaunt is "To display showily.", and the definition for pomp is "Showy display."

The definition for celebrated is "Widely known, respected." Used in a sentence: The fans waited for hours to catch a glimpse of the celebrated actress. The definition for ecstatic is "overwhelmingly emotional.", the definition for liability is "A person or thing whose presence or behavior is likely to cause embarrassment or put one at a disadvantage.", and the definition for nurture is "To further the development of."

The definition for eloquent is "Fluent, expressive." Used in a sentence: Kim, an eloquent speaker, was the best choice to make the presentation for the group. The definition for redouble is "to make twice as great.", the definition for facade is "false or superficial appearance.", and the definition for lenient is "Mild or tolerant."
